Virtual Braids
In the present paper we give a new method for converting virtual knots and
links to virtual braids. Indeed the braiding method given in this paper is
quite general, and applies to all the categories in which braiding can be
accomplished. We give a unifying topological interpretation of virtuals and
flats (virtual strings) and their isotopies via ribbon surfaces and abstract
link diagrams. We also give reduced presentations for the virtual braid group,
the flat virtual braid group, the welded braid group and several other
categories of braids. The paper includes a discussion of the topological
intepretation of the welded braid group in terms of tubes embedded in
four-space. A sequel to this paper will give a new proof of a Markov Theorem
for virtual braids (and related categories) via the L-move (a technique
pioneered for classical braids and braids in three-manifolds by the second

Representation theory of the Yokonuma-Hecke algebra
We develop an inductive approach to the representation theory of the
Yokonuma-Hecke algebra , based on the study of the spectrum
of its Jucys-Murphy elements which are defined here. We give explicit formulas
for the irreducible representations of in terms of standard
-tableaux; we then use them to obtain a semisimplicity criterion. Finally,
we prove the existence of a canonical symmetrising form on
